STORAGE AND DISPOSAL
Store in the closed, original container in a cool, well-ventilated
area. Do not store for prolonged periods in direct
sunlight. Immediately and thoroughly close part used containers to
avoid deterioration of product.

. HAZARDS IDENTIFICATION
HAZARDOUS NATURE:
Classified as Hazardous according to the Globally Harmonised System of
Classification and Labelling of
Chemicals (GHS) and Safe Work Australia criteria.
Not classified as Dangerous Goods according to the Australian Code for
the Transport of Dangerous Goods
by Road and Rail. (7th edition)
health hazard
STOT RE 2
H373 May cause damage to organs through prolonged or repeated
exposure.
Asp. Tox. 1
H304 May be fatal if swallowed and enters airways.
environment
Aquatic Acute 1
H400 Very toxic to aquatic life.
Aquatic Chronic 1 H410 Very toxic to aquatic life with long lasting
effects.
Skin Sens. 1
H317 May cause an allergic skin reaction.
Flam. Liq. 4
H227 Combustible liquid.
SIGNAL WORD
Danger
HAZARD STATEMENTS
H227 Combustible liquid.
H317 May cause an allergic skin reaction.
H373 May cause damage to organs through prolonged or repeated
exposure.
H304 May be fatal if swallowed and enters airways.
H410 Very toxic to aquatic life with long lasting effects.
PRECAUTIONARY STATEMENTS
P210
Keep away from heat, hot surfaces, sparks, open flames and other
ignition sources. No smoking.
P260
Do not breathe dust/fume/gas/mist/vapours/spray.
P280
Wear protective gloves/protective clothing/eye protection/face
protection.
P273
Avoid release to the environment.
P272
Contaminated work clothing should not be allowed out of the workplace.
